  How to Choose Colors for your Wedding Cake
 
 

Step 1 Talk with your future spouse about your favorite colors. Think about which colors you would most like to have on your cake. If you have different opinions, compromise on some color combinations.

Step 2 Speak with a decorator about your cake. With the designs and decorations you have in mind, ask their opinion as to what would be the most suitable colors for your cake.

Step 3 Think back to weddings that you have been to, and try to remember the colors used in the ceremony. Use these ideas to decide what you liked or didn't like, to get an idea of what colors to use at your wedding.

Step 4 Consider the theme of the wedding, if there is one. Pick colors appropriate with the running concept: dark, starry colors for an evening theme, or warm, sunset-like colors for a beach theme. Step

5 Decide which colors you would like on your cake, as well as where you want the colors and in what patterns.
